回答

收藏

数据源和数据集的区别

技术问答 技术问答 201 人阅读 | 0 人回复 | 2023-09-14

我目前正在从事一个项目,其主要任务是读取和存储SQL数据库中的数据以用户友好的形式显示。编程语言是C 。我在Borland C / z( @5 d8 u$ N9 h5 B9 U
Builder6.在环境中工作。但我认为标题中提出的问题与编程语言或库无关。db在阅读数据时,我经常在类名中遇到这些术语,并且不确切地知道它们代表什么。据我所知,它们是存储的db中数据接口。但是,为什么要使用两个接口类而不是一个呢?0 B! ^" K: ^* x9 ?2 }
                                                                - X3 C4 m  m( X7 E: W
    解决方案:                                                               
2 P* \, `/ r1 H/ C! I                                                                DataSource=如何连接到数据库DataSet=内存中数据库的 结构& `- W& X( k3 z& |( X0 `
详细信息(来自70考试)-516:TS:使用Microsoft .NET Framework 4本书访问数据):( U. n2 s) `1 O+ _- ?% d  {8 _
这是您分配数据的主要属性。您可以分配它来实现它IList,IListSource,IBindingList或IBindingListView接口的任何内容。可分配给DataSource数组项目的一些属性示例(IList),列表(IList),数据表(IListSource)和数据集(IListSource)。
7 T& J' F8 ]1 u6 ]" p# ^& R' J1 PDataSet它是基于内存的表格式数据关系,是断开连接的主要数据对象。从概念上讲,可以DataSet它被视为内存中的关系数据库,但它只是缓存数据,不提供任何必要的事务(原子、一致性、隔离和持久性)。DataSet包含DataTable和DataRelation对象的集合
分享到:
您需要登录后才可以回帖 登录 | 立即注册

本版积分规则